Carla S.

Authentic street tacos here are tasty, a lil greasy, well seasoned and salty but satisfying ($1.50 each). Especially their meaty chunks of perfectly tender, delicious barbacoa. Carnitas are pan crisped but also a tasty option. Asada and al pastor have decent flavor but had issues. Al pastor not saucy (and definitely not being sliced off of a vertical spit as pictured on side of the truck). Asada with too little sear.Another negative here is the red salsa they serve has an odd super SUGARY taste. And is the guy taking orders "partying" on the job? Not sure.Truck is a nice addition to an area of town that needs more authentic Mexican food options. Cash only.
